	<title>Comments on: Toronto Transit Commission Peter Witt car 2728 is seen running southbound along Bathurst Street after coming down the hill to Davenport, passing streetside houses on the right and the TTC&#8217;s Hillcrest Shops (out of frame) to the left. The Bathurst streetcar route was frequently home to Witts for some years. 2728 is running on the branch that ran from St. Clair Avenue south to Church Street via Bathurst, looping on Adelaide, Church and King at the south end before heading back north.</title>
